Firefox 3 Beta released
Sean Ridgeley - Wednesday, April 2nd, 2008 | 3:37PM (PT) 0 Favourites (0)


Beta 5 now open for testing

Firefox 3 Beta released Image 1

The latest Firefox beta was released today, and boasts a ton of changes and improvements. As you'd expect, there are a number of issues at the present time, but that's why Mozilla needs your help!

This release boasts over 750 changes from the last. Below are the improvements made since Firefox 2, and in brackets, ones made in this release:

More Secure

Easier to Use (Windows/Mac/Linux integration, icons, etc.)

More Personal ("Places Organizer")

Improved Platform for Developers

Improved Performance (speed, Java, etc.)

It should be noted that extensions and add-ons installed with previous versions of the browser may not work. There are a number of other issues as well, most of which apply to all OS'. Some of these include conflicts within Gmail, feed reading issues, and some instances of hanging/crashing. The full list can be found here.
